This is a paragraph.

在Angular中,编译过程不会抛出HTML错误,因为Angular使用了类型检查和模板验证来确保HTML的正确性。如果在编译过程中存在HTML错误,Angular会在浏览器控制台中报告相应的错误信息。
以下是一个示例解决方法,展示如何在Angular中处理HTML错误:
确保使用的HTML标签和属性是正确的,按照HTML规范进行编写。
使用Angular的模板验证机制来检查HTML的正确性。在组件的模板文件中,可以通过使用ng lint
命令或IDE插件(如Angular Language Service)来检查HTML的错误。这些工具可以帮助发现HTML语法错误、缺失的标签或属性等问题。
在浏览器中打开开发者工具,查看控制台输出。如果存在HTML错误,Angular会在控制台中报告相应的错误信息。根据错误信息,逐步修复HTML错误。
下面是一个示例组件的代码,展示了如何在Angular中处理HTML错误:
import { Component } from '@angular/core';
@Component({
selector: 'app-example',
template: `
Hello World
This is a paragraph.
`,
styleUrls: ['./example.component.css']
})
export class ExampleComponent {
}
在上面的示例中,img
标签的src
属性指向了一个不存在的图片文件。如果运行该组件,Angular会在浏览器控制台中报告错误信息,指示无法找到该图片文件。
通过检查控制台输出,我们可以找到并修复HTML错误,例如更正图片文件的路径或更换为有效的图片文件。
总结:在Angular中,我们可以使用类型检查和模板验证来确保HTML的正确性。如果存在HTML错误,Angular会在浏览器控制台中报告相应的错误信息,我们可以通过检查控制台输出来找到并修复这些错误。